What Are Aftermarket Glock Slides?

Aftermarket Glock slides are replacement slides manufactured by third-party companies rather than the original equipment manufacturer (OEM). They offer various modifications and enhancements not found in standard factory slides. These slides can improve performance, provide customization options, and enhance the aesthetics of your firearm.

Key Features to Look For in Aftermarket Slides

When considering an aftermarket slide, it’s essential to evaluate several key features:

  • Material: Common materials include stainless steel and aluminum, each offering different benefits in terms of durability and weight.
  • Finish: Look for slides with durable finishes, such as Cerakote or DLC, that can withstand wear and tear.
  • Compatibility: Ensure the slide is compatible with your Glock model and any accessories you may want to use.
  • Optics Cut: If you plan to mount an optic, the slide should have a factory-cut or customizable optics plate.

Types of Aftermarket Glock Slides

Stainless Steel vs. Aluminum Slides

Choosing between stainless steel and aluminum slides is crucial depending on your intended use. Stainless steel slides are renowned for their strength and ability to withstand rigorous conditions, making them ideal for tactical applications. Aluminum slides, on the other hand, provide a lighter option, enhancing maneuverability, which is particularly useful in competitions or for everyday carry.

Installation and Maintenance of Glock Slides

Step-by-Step Installation Guidelines

Installing an aftermarket slide is a relatively straightforward process, but following proper procedures is critical:

  1. Ensure your firearm is unloaded and safe to work on.
  2. Remove the stock slide by pushing the slide lock down and pulling the slide off the frame.
  3. Align the aftermarket slide onto the frame, ensuring it fits snugly.
  4. Replace the recoil spring and guide rod.
  5. Check the function of the slide by racking it a few times to ensure there are no obstructions.

Maintenance Tips for Longevity

To keep your aftermarket slide in optimal condition, regular maintenance is key:

  • Clean the slide regularly to remove fouling and debris.
  • Inspect for any signs of wear or damage, especially around the locking lugs.
  • Lubricate moving parts appropriately to ensure smooth operation.
  • Store your Glock in a cool, dry place to prevent corrosion.

Performance Benefits of Upgrading Glock Slides

Enhancing Accuracy and Precision

Upgrading to an aftermarket slide can significantly enhance the accuracy and precision of your shots. Many aftermarket slides feature tighter tolerances than factory slides, promoting better slide-to-frame fit. This increased stability leads to improved shot placement, especially during rapid fire scenarios.

Weight and Balance Considerations

Aftermarket slides can also impact the weight and balance of your Glock. Lighter slides can improve the gun’s overall balance, making it easier to aim and fire accurately. For instance, slides with lightening cuts selectively remove material without compromising structural integrity, enhancing speed and performance in competitive settings.

Impact on Recoil and Timing

Another critical consideration is the effect of aftermarket slides on recoil and recovery time. A well-designed slide can minimize muzzle rise, allowing the shooter to maintain better control during rapid fire. This improved management aids in quicker follow-up shots, a crucial aspect in both competitive shooting and self-defense situations.
